In 2020, Port Clinton, PA, located in Schuylkill County, saw a 15% increase in drug-related arrests compared to the previous year.
Schuylkill County, where Port Clinton is located, reported a 10% rise in overdose incidents between 2019 and 2021.
Heroin was identified as the most commonly abused drug in Port Clinton, PA, in a 2021 county health report.
The Schuylkill County drug task force undertook 30 operations in Port Clinton in 2022.
Port Clinton, PA, experienced a decrease in opioid prescriptions by 7% from 2019 to 2022.
Employers in Port Clinton, PA, are increasingly implementing drug testing policies to ensure a safe and productive work environment. Many companies follow guidelines set by the Pennsylvania Department of Labor & Industry, which provides resources on workplace drug testing policies. More about their guidelines can be found here.
Random drug testing has become more prevalent among employers in Port Clinton, reflecting a broader trend within Schuylkill County. By requiring pre-employment and ongoing screening, businesses aim to deter substance abuse. Local firms also offer employee assistance programs to support workers struggling with addiction.
The government of Port Clinton, PA, is actively working to address the drug problem in the area. Initiatives include community outreach programs and collaborations with healthcare providers to reduce drug addiction and overdoses. Efforts are spearheaded by the Schuylkill County Drug & Alcohol Program. More details can be found on Schuylkill County Drug & Alcohol Program.
The state of Pennsylvania supports Port Clinton's efforts through initiatives like the Opioid Command Center, which coordinates efforts across various government levels to combat drug abuse. Resources and information about these initiatives can be accessed via the Pennsylvania Department of Health.
Port Clinton, PA, has witnessed several notable drug busts over recent years. In 2022, a major operation led to the arrest of multiple individuals and the seizure of significant quantities of heroin and methamphetamine. This operation was part of a county-wide initiative to address rising drug trafficking activities.
The Schuylkill County Drug Task Force regularly conducts raids in and around Port Clinton, targeting known hotspots for illicit drug activities. Recent events have highlighted the ongoing battle against opioid distribution networks that have affected local communities significantly.
